Home furnishing giant Dunelm will open a new store in Kidderminster on Thursday creating 45 jobs. It has revamped and extended the former Morrisons store to become one of the town's largest retailers.

The new shop in Oxford Street measures 26,000sq ft and will trial features new to Dunelm outlets.

These include a section selling bedroom furniture and a craft area devoted to hobbies.

Chief Executive, Nick Wharton said: "We are always excited about the opening of a new store.

"It takes a lot of hard work, investment and commitment getting a new store up and running but the opening of those doors for the first time is a pinnacle moment for all involved.

"We are confident Kidderminster will play a big part in the continued success of the company."
